Transaction 841ed2abd09f759e7588a1f80b253f2e80c23af2ff70eadf4bc953eb22438292
1 Input
1 Outputs
- 841ed2abd09f759e7588a1f80b253f2e80c23af2ff70eadf4bc953eb22438292:0
value 1341497
address 3PH6izpGPFaadp4MGA4rPXkudFqHnvErtw